Isobel McArthur is a writer, director, and actor, best known for doing all three in Pride and Prejudice (Sort Of), her award-winning adaptation of Jane Austen’s novel, from the perspective of the servants. The show started off at the Tron in Glasgow, before transferring to the West End and going on multiple tours.
She has also adapted Robert Louis Stevenson’s Kidnapped with NTS and The Fair Maid of the West with the RSC.
